The International Criminal Court has issued arrest warrants for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u and former Defence Minister Yoav Gallant for war crimes, while Amnesty International has accused Israel of genocide in Gaza. The Luxon/Peters/Seymour government in New Zealand has not responded to these developments, prompting nationwide protests urging the government to “sanction Israel for genocide”. Over 30 events are scheduled across the country, including rallies, marches, MP protests, and vigils in both the North and South Islands.
